Ingredients

  • 1 cup coconut milk
  • 1/2 cup pineapple juice
  • 1/4 cup chia seeds
  • 1 tablespoon maple syrup (optional)
  • 1/2 cup diced fresh pineapple
  • 1/4 cup shredded coconut
  • 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• Pinch of salt
  • Fresh mint leaves for garnish (optional)

Step-by-Step Instructions

  1. In a medium-sized bowl, whisk together the coconut milk, pineapple juice, chia seeds, maple syrup, vanilla extract, and a pinch of salt until well combined.
  2. Cover the bowl and refrigerate for at least 4 hours, or overnight, to allow the chia seeds to absorb the liquid and thicken.
  3. Once the pudding has set, give it a good stir. If it’s too thick, you can add a splash more coconut milk to reach your desired consistency.
  4. Fold in the diced pineapple and shredded coconut.
  5. Spoon the pudding into serving bowls or glasses and top with additional pineapple, coconut, and mint leaves if desired.
  6. Serve chilled and enjoy your tropical escape!

Expert Tips for Success

For the best results, use full-fat coconut milk for a creamier texture. If you prefer a sweeter pudding, add an extra tablespoon of maple syrup. Make sure to stir the chia mixture well before refrigerating to prevent clumping. And remember, patience is key—letting it sit overnight will give you the best texture.

Variations and Substitutions

If you’re feeling adventurous, try swapping the pineapple for mango or papaya for a different tropical twist. Almond milk or cashew milk can be used in place of coconut milk if you prefer a lighter option. For a protein boost, stir in a scoop of your favorite protein powder. And for a nutty crunch, top your pudding with toasted almonds or macadamia nuts.

FAQs

Can I make this pudding ahead of time?

Absolutely! In fact, it’s best to prepare it the night before to let the flavors meld and the chia seeds fully expand.

How long does it last in the fridge?

The pudding will keep well in the refrigerator for up to 4 days, making it perfect for meal prep.

Can I freeze chia pudding?

While you can freeze chia pudding, the texture may change slightly once thawed. It’s best enjoyed fresh.
